cienaCesPortXcvrLinkStateChangeTrapState

Module: CIENA-CES-NOTIFICATIONS-CONTROL

OID (symbolic): CIENA-CES-NOTIFICATIONS-CONTROL::cienaCesPortXcvrLinkStateChangeTrapState

OID (numeric): 1.3.6.1.4.1.1271.2.2.1.1.1.40

Node type: OBJECT-TYPE

Type: CienaGlobalState

Access: read-write

Description: Setting this object to 'disabled' causes port transceiver link state change traps to be suppressed.

What is cienaCesPortXcvrLinkStateChangeTrapState?

This read-write CienaGlobalState object suppresses or allows traps generated when a port's transceiver (SFP/XFP/QSFP) link state changes, per its description. Because the trap is scoped to the transceiver itself rather than the logical interface, it captures link flaps caused by the optic or the fiber connection, which is useful context when a port is bouncing but the switch's own port configuration hasn't changed. A field technician chasing an intermittent fiber run would use this trap's timestamps to correlate link flaps with, say, a specific time of day when temperature affects a marginal connector.
